地震油气藏剖面技术 被引量:1

A seismic interpretation technique for directly predicting oil-gas distribution

摘要 提出可直接预测油气藏分布的地震解释技术 :提取尽可能丰富的地震属性参数 ;首先对地震属性参数进行平滑处理 ,剔除异常值 ;再通过K L变换去掉与油气相关性差的属性参数 ,保留地震属性对油气响应的主要特征 ;然后用井旁已知的含油气信息与地震属性参数的关系标定地震剖面 ,预测井间油气分布 ,用地震油气分布预测剖面展示剖面的含油气预测结果。在松辽盆地北部某地区应用该技术预测含油气性 ,成功率达 90 %左右 ,说明该方法的应用效果良好。 This paper brings forward a new technology, which can directly forecast oil gas field. Firstly, seismic attribute parameters were picked up, exceptional data in it were eliminated by smoothness process, relativity between parameters were got rid of and primary characters were remained by K L transform; secondly, known oil gas information and seismic attribute parameters of well were used to forecast oil gas distribution; and finally, oil gas forecast result was shown by section. Forecast in Songliao basin indicates that this technology's success ratio is about 90%, and it has good application result.
